Smith Ditch Falls No. 2 & Aqueduct Trail is a 3.9-mile out-and-back near Wicks, UT. The route reaches Smith Ditch Falls No. 2 at the turnaround, 1.9 miles in. It climbs 795 ft, with sections as steep as 28% grade. It scores 0/100 on the Ambleway Wildness scale: paved and peopled.

  1. Start on Aqueduct Trail, heading W.
  2. 1.6 miSharp right, heading S.
  3. 450 ftContinue straight onto Smith Ditch Falls Trail, heading E.
  4. 0.2 miContinue straight onto Falls No.2 Viewpoint, heading NE.
  5. 0.1 miReach Smith Ditch Falls No. 2, then turn around and head back the way you came.
  6. 0.1 miContinue straight onto Smith Ditch Falls Trail, heading SW.
  7. 0.3 miSharp left onto Aqueduct Trail, heading N.
  8. 1.5 miArrive back at the trailhead.
